这个是不是你想要的呢?
<html:hidden property="action"/>

解决方案 »

  1.   

    其实是这样子:如有两个Jsp:
    1.jsp
    2.jsp2.jsp接受到1.jsp传过来的参数:param=aming
    我想在2.jsp页面中的一个form,设置一个hidden字段,值为传过来的参数值:aming怎么样才可以做到呢?是不是在ActionForm中处理的呢?
      

  2.   

    嗯,这个跟普通的文本框一样,只要你在2.jsp中定义好<html:hidden property="aming"/>,然后在actionForm中给这个元素赋值就可以了
      

  3.   

    在actionForm中怎么将这个元素赋值啊?--意思是怎么可以在actionForm中取得param参数的值“aming”呢?
      

  4.   

    <%
    String name=request.getParameter("name");
    %>
    <html:hidden property="SID" value="<%=name%>" />
      

  5.   

    name假设为从1.jsp中传过来的参数,
    property为2.jsp中,表单FORM的一个属性,
      

  6.   

    在actionform中用getParameter()方法从前一个画面传来的参数中取得你要的,然后赋值给本画面的formbean中相应的变量就好了啊,只要formbean中的变量名跟jsp中的hidden域的名字一样就可以了.
    actionform中
    String name=request.getParameter("name");
    thisForm.UsrName=name;
    jsp中
    <html:hidden property="UsrName"/>
      

  7.   

    to wuyuestar(wuyuestar) ( ) :
    之前我也是跟你想要想的,但是在actionFrom中怎么定义那个request呢?
    在那里的定义呢?如果是在getter方法里面的话,好像不行吧还没有试 huisky( 的方法,不知道可行否。
      

  8.   

    huisky的方法可行
    如果要用actionform的话,得在action中对其赋值
    或是1.jsp提交是会自动给actionform赋值
      

  9.   

    huisky(拉登)方法可行actionFrom定义request做啥!!!